Disagreements Persist Over Georgian Territories

Photo: Georgia's interior ministry servicemen inspect the site of an explosion at a railway station in Zugdidi June 11, 2009. Reuters

From The Wall Street Journal:

Disagreements between Moscow and the West over the status of two Georgian territories Russia has controlled since winning a brief war last year are threatening to force the withdrawal of international observer missions there.

Negotiations this week in New York aimed at agreeing on terms to renew the mandate for United Nations monitors in one of the territories, Abkhazia, failed to break the deadlock, according to an official familiar with the process.
